What does Deuteronomy 26:6 mean?
ESV: And the Egyptians treated us harshly and humiliated us and laid on us hard labor.
NIV: But the Egyptians mistreated us and made us suffer, subjecting us to harsh labor.
NASB: And the Egyptians treated us badly and oppressed us, and imposed hard labor on us.
CSB: But the Egyptians mistreated and oppressed us, and forced us to do hard labor.
NLT: When the Egyptians oppressed and humiliated us by making us their slaves,
KJV: And the Egyptians evil entreated us, and afflicted us, and laid upon us hard bondage:
NKJV: But the Egyptians mistreated us, afflicted us, and laid hard bondage on us.
